What Are Settlement Tanks?
Settlement tanks are utilised for a range of applications in wastewater treatment. Along with de-silters They help to remove silt from the water by pumping it through a specialist system that divides the water and heavier substances into layers for easy disposal. A settlement tank provides a portable solution to removing any additional materials from wastewater, with many tanks designed specifically for easy lifting with a forklift or similar technology.What Are The Benefits Of Settlement Tanks?
Settlement tanks are an effective and easy way to become more environmentally-friendly on-site. One of the most significant problems with construction in the UK is wastewater. Whether you dump wastewater or spill it on-site, releasing this pollutant is illegal. As such, it's highly beneficial to have a settlement tank available to make the division of water and silt easier, allowing waste materials to be disposed of without harming the environment.A settlement tank is a helpful solution that construction businesses can invest in to use on multiple jobs instead of relying on outsourced services to manage wastewater.
Why Are Settlement Tanks Needed?
Settlement tanks are needed to reduce the risk of silt pollution on construction sites or in other building works. Silt contaminants are harmful to the environment, requiring water pumped from ground holes on-site to be cleaned before it can be discharged. In line with environmental agency guidelines PPG1, it's a requirement that all businesses have a process in place to deal with silt effectively, as it's your legal responsibility to do so on-site.Where Are Settlement Tanks Used?
Settlement tanks are often used on construction sites, making this a valuable product for the industry. However, settlement tanks may also be used in remedial works or clearing flooding to access pipelines and other underground works.
